SUMMARY I'm running an up-to-date version of opensuse tumbleweed: kde plasma 5.14.1, kernel 4.18.15-1, kontact 5.9.2. In kmail's security and privacy settings I have selected "Prefer HTML to plain text" and "Allow messages to load external references from the Internet." But my emails don't load images from the Internet, and I have to click on "This HTML message may contain external references to images etc. For security/privacy reasons external references are not loaded. If you trust the sender of this message then you can load the external references for this message by clicking here." After I click, the images load correctly. But I have to do this for every html message. The html bar at the side of the message lists the message as an html message, but no images appear in the message. STEPS TO REPRODUCE 1. open html message 2. no images or Internet references displayed. 3. Click to load images. OBSERVED RESULT Need to click on every html message to load images EXPECTED RESULT Images should load automatically and follow the selected privacy settings: "Prefer HTML to plain text" and "Allow messages to load external references from the Internet." SOFTWARE VERSIONS (available in About System) KDE Plasma Version: 5.14.1 KDE Frameworks Version: 5.51.0 Qt Version: 5.11.2 ADDITIONAL INFORMATION
I have the same issue on Manjaro testing, kmail 5.9.2.
Fixed in 5.9.3
Great, thanks!
That's good news, thanks!
The bug is still present in kontact 5.9.3 in opensuse.
I managed to solve my problem. in /home/.config there's a file called kmail2rc. I searched the file for "html' and found the following line in several different places: htmlLoadExternalOverride=false So I first created a backup file of kmail2rc, and then I changed "false" to "true" in those lines. Then I saved the file and closed it. Now the html settings work correctly!